Handover for the formula sandbox in Calyxgrid. User-supplied formulas run inside the Wrenbox interpreter: no I/O, 50ms budget, memory capped per cell. Don't loosen the allowlist in evaluator.rs — that's the whole security boundary. Known gap: recursive named ranges can blow the stack; mitigation is the depth guard Priya added. Escalations go to the platform rotation. The sandbox config vault relocks after three failed opens; when that happens, unlock it with the recovery passphrase that appears just below.

strongbox words: druiel-frador-brieth-druys-fenys-zorwyn-zorael

# Build Provenance: Incremental Rebuilds on Mosswire

Quick primer: Mosswire only rebuilds pages whose content hash changed, so "why didn't my page update?" usually means the source hash matched. Every incremental run writes a provenance record — which inputs, which template version, which cache entries it reused. If output looks stale, don't nuke the cache first; check the provenance log. Each record is keyed by the token that appears below.

build token for fafof-tageg: htk21_f30a3062ec5a0972b3bbf

## v8.2.0 — Changed defaults: calendar sync conflicts

Meridel now resolves two-way sync conflicts using last-writer-wins instead of prompting the user. Support should expect fewer conflict tickets but occasional reports of overwritten edits; the prior behavior can be restored per account. The new default values shipping with this release are listed below.

deployment values, yageg-hahig:
WENAEL_HOST=wenael.tolvaqlabs.internal
WENAEL_PORT=4000

ALERT: Sort instability detected in Quillbarrow report builder. Equal-key rows reorder between renders after the v4 merge path change, breaking snapshot diffs in regression runs. Severity: medium; no data loss. Hold the Thursday release train until the stable-sort patch lands. Triage notes and affected report templates are tracked on the page below.

operations page: https://jenkins.torvadyn.local/build/deploy/display/pages/611247f0a622ae80